UNC Set to Compete at Big Sky Championships
5/8/2024 3:55:00 PM | Men's Track & Field, Women's Track & Field
GREELEY, Colo. – Northern Colorado travels to Bozeman, Montana for the Big Sky Conference Championships – hosted by Montana State – May 10-11.

The Bears look to improve on their finishes at the Big Sky Indoor Championships, where they won individual event titles in the 60-meter and 200-meter dash.
Jerome Campbell became the first Bear in program history to win the coveted Most Valuable Athlete, after scoring 28 points. He won the 60m Hurdles and 200m dash, with a silver medal in the 60m dash,
Junior Wendira Moss and freshman Alexia Austin both won a bronze medal in the 200-m dash and 60-meter Hurdles, respectively.
Regina Mpigachai earned a silver in the Mile and claimed a bronze medal in the 800 meters.
